Where does blood enter the right side of the heart?

Right side of the heart. Blood enters the heart through two large veins, the inferior and superior vena cava, emptying oxygen-poor blood from the body into the right atrium. As the atrium contracts, blood flows from your right atrium into your right ventricle through the open tricuspid valve.

How does the blood circulate through the heart?

Blood is circulated around the body through blood vessels by the pumping action of the heart. In humans, blood is pumped from the strong left ventricle of the heart through arteries to peripheral tissues and returns to the right atrium of the heart through veins.

Which circulation carries blood from the heart to the lungs?

The pulmonary circulation is the portion of the circulatory system which carries deoxygenated blood away from the right ventricle of the heart, to the lungs, and returns oxygenated blood to the left atrium and ventricle of the heart. The term pulmonary circulation is readily paired and contrasted with the systemic circulation.

What is the blood cycle through the heart?

In one complete cardiac cycle, the blood passes through the heart two times and so the cardiac cycle is known as double circulation. In the first cycle, deoxygenated blood is pumped out of the heart to the lungs and in the second cycle, oxygenated blood is pumped out of the heart to the various parts of the body.

Which is part of the heart does blood flow through?

Blood flows through the heart in the following order: 1) body –> 2) inferior/superior vena cava –> 3) right atrium –> 4) tricuspid valve –> 5) right ventricle –> 6) pulmonary arteries –> 7) lungs –> 8) pulmonary veins –> 9) left atrium –> 10) mitral or bicuspid valve –> 11) left ventricle –> 12) aortic valve –> 13) aorta –> 14) body.

Where does blood flow in the left atrium?

The pulmonary vein carries oxygen-rich blood from the lungs into the left atrium. Blood flows from the left atrium into the left ventricle through the open mitral valve. When the ventricle is full, the mitral valve shuts to prevent blood from flowing backwards into the atrium.

How is blood delivered to the right side of the heart?

Blood is delivered back to the right side of the heart by the large vein called the vena cava. The right atrium empties the blood into the ventricle after passing through the tricuspid valve. The muscular right ventricle pumps the blood into your lungs for oxygenation via the pulmonary arteries. It is in the lungs that gas exchange takes place.

Where does oxygenated blood return to the heart?

From the lungs, oxygenated blood is returned to the heart through the pulmonary veins. 6. From the pulmonary veins, blood flows into the left atrium. 7. From the left atrium, blood flows through the bicuspid (mitral) valve into the left ventricle.
